Original Description
Henri Matisse’s Corbeille D'oranges is a vibrant celebration of color and form, radiating the warmth and vitality characteristic of his Fauvist period. Painted in the early 20th century, this still life bursts with bold, unmodulated hues—lush oranges set against contrasting backgrounds, rendered with expressive brushstrokes that defy traditional realism. The painting embodies Matisse’s revolutionary approach to color as an emotional force rather than a mere representation of reality, a hallmark of Fauvism that challenged academic conventions. Its playful yet deliberate composition reflects Matisse’s mastery in balancing structure and spontaneity, making it a pivotal work in the transition toward modern abstraction. Today, Corbeille D'oranges stands as a testament to Matisse’s enduring influence on 20th-century art, encapsulating the joy and freedom that define his legacy.
